Battery B State of Charge Performance
State of charge of battery B (typically auxiliary or hybrid battery) shows performance fault — does not behave according to charging model.

What does P00FD mean?
P00FD means "Battery B State of Charge Performance". It is a generic OBD-II code that points to a fault in the fuel & air metering / auxiliary emission controls.
